    Alabama QB Commit Keelon Russell Lights it Up in Friday Night Win

    While Alabama is enjoying what might be its last year with Jalen Milroe under center, the Crimson Tide appear to be in good hands at the quarterback position moving forward. Five-star Duncanville quarterback and Alabama commit put on a passing clinic on Friday night in a win over DeSoto, a top-10 nationally-ranked team.

    Russell completed 27-36 passes in the 42-20 win for 427 yards and six touchdowns. Meanwhile, fellow five-star wide receiver recruit Dakorien Moore caught nine passes for 231 yards and four scores. Moore is committed to Oregon in the class of 2025.

    Russell now has over 1,800 passing yards and 25 touchdowns this season. He's been one of the country's most productive high school quarterbacks, and he looks poised to lead Duncanville to a prolific season.

    Redshirt sophomore Ty Simpson will likely get the first chance to win the starting job next year, and Alabama may still add quarterback talent via the transfer portal. Still, Russell could push for playing time as a true freshman in Tuscaloosa next fall.
